Houma vs Assyrian/Chaldean/Syriac Single Mother Households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 36,776,416 people shows a poor negative correlation between the proportion of Houma and percentage of single mother households in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.194 and weighted average of 7.9%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 110,241,669 people shows a mild negative correlation between the proportion of Assyrians/Chaldeans/Syriacs and percentage of single mother households in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.335 and weighted average of 4.8%, a difference of 64.8%.
